Belgrade News is a newspaper in Belgrade, Montana, United States.[2][3] It is a biweekly, published every Tuesday and Friday for free.[3][4] Prior owner Pioneer News Group sold its papers to Adams Publishing Group in 2017.[5] It provides local news on legislature, business, crime, municipal, and other areas.
